2026年AI编程软件推荐:让你从小白变大神的全套秘籍!

2026年AI编程软件推荐:让你从小白变大神的全套秘籍!

到了2025年,人工智能技术已经彻底改变了开发流程,AI编程助手成为了每位开发者的“数字好伙伴”。根据第三方机构的测试,合适的AI编程工具可以让代码生成的效率提高40%到60%,而解决复杂问题所需的时间更是减少了超过65%。那到了2026年,面对各种AI编程软件,你该如何选择呢?接下来,我会为大家推荐五款市场上最优秀的AI编程助手,帮助你找到最合适的开发工具。

一、Trae AI IDE – 中文开发者的全能AI原生IDE首选

核心定位: 字节跳动推出的AI原生IDE,重新定义智能开发体验

作为2025年AI编程工具评测中最佳的选择,Trae彻底打破了国外工具在AI编程领域的垄断。它的优势在于精准解决中国开发者的痛点,实现了“全流程自动化 + 本土化适配 + 零成本迁移”的三重突破,无论是个人开发者还是大型企业都能轻松上手。

核心功能解析1. SOLO智能体全流程驱动

  • 自然语言一键生成项目框架:只需输入一句话,比如“生成带支付功能的电商demo”,系统就能自动创建完整的项目结构,并集成支付宝接口示例代码和Dockerfile部署脚本。
  • 2025年8月新版新增垂直领域模板库:涵盖电商、社交等多种场景,大大提升了项目搭建的效率。
  • 会话级与项目级双重记忆引擎:能够精准记录开发者的命名风格和注释习惯,始终提升代码的适配度。

2. 极致本土化体验

  • 中文语义理解准确率高达98%:完美支持微信小程序、Spring Boot 3.1、Vue 3.2、Taro、Ant Design Pro等国产主流技术栈。
  • 内置豆包 – Seed-1.8等国产顶级模型:无需翻墙也能稳定使用,彻底解决了海外工具的网络波动问题。
  • 个人版基础功能完全免费:没有高级请求额度的限制。

3. 无感迁移与多IDE兼容

  • 支持一键导入VS Code所有配置与插件:切换毫无成本,学习曲线几乎为零。
  • 深度集成于IntelliJ IDEA、PyCharm等主流IDE:完美融入日常编码流程。
  • 针对Java开发提供特别优化方案:迅速打造理想的开发环境。

4. 企业级灵活部署

  • 提供标准版、企业版及企业专属版三种部署方案:企业专属版支持私网访问及高等级的安全隔离。
  • 完美适配金融、政务等严格合规场景:有效解决数据外泄的顾虑。
  • 与火山引擎深度集成:AI生成的代码能够直接对接云端资源进行测试和部署。

5. 多模型灵活切换

  • 支持Claude 3.7、GPT-4o或DeepSeek等模型:比如可以用DeepSeek来优化中文注释密集的代码,用GPT-4o提升算法的准确性。
  • 无需切换工具即可适应不同场景需求:根据任务类型自由选择。

实测数据表现

在中大型Java项目的实测中,Trae让代码输出效率提升了2.3倍,代码采纳率从38%提升到72%,解决复杂问题所需的时间减少了65%;它支持10万级文件和1.5亿行代码的超大仓库索引,复杂系统依赖分析的准确率超过95%。

二、GitHub Copilot – 全球生态标杆型代码助手

核心定位: 由微软与OpenAI共同开发,深度集成于GitHub生态

作为全球使用超过2000万的AI编程工具,GitHub Copilot的最大亮点在于它与GitHub生态系统的紧密结合,是开源项目维护者和国际团队的首选工具。

核心功能解析1. 多语言全面支持

  • 支持37种以上主流编程语言:提供行级、函数级和文件级的全维度代码生成。
  • 跨语言、跨框架的通用性:可以轻松从Python Flask切换到Java Spring Boot,支持超过100种编程语言。
  • 连冷门的Rust、Go开发都能精准补全:覆盖各种开发场景。

2. 智能体协作能力

  • Copilot Agent可以自动处理Issue、创建Pull Request:直接在终端内响应自然语言指令。
  • 与GitHub、GitLab等全球主流代码托管平台“无缝对接” :中美团队协作时,AI能够自动合并分支冲突。
  • 多模型集成GPT-5、Claude Sonnet 4.5等:代码接受率高达78%。

3. 全球化团队协作适配

  • 解决跨地域团队的代码合并效率问题:实测效率提升了1.6倍。
  • 支持多种开发环境:在IDE、GitHub移动端、Windows终端、命令行和GitHub网站等多个平台均可使用。
  • 提供丰富的协作功能:如Copilot Spaces、知识库等。

版本与价格

  • 免费版:每月提供50次高级请求额度,超出部分需付费购买。
  • 专业版:每月10美元。
  • 高级专业版:更多功能版本。
  • 商业版:适合中小型团队。
  • 企业版:每月每人39美元,提供完整的企业级功能。

三、Amazon CodeWhisperer – 云原生的免费优先助手

核心定位: 亚马逊AWS生态专属的AI编程助手

CodeWhisperer是AWS生态开发者的最佳选择,最大的亮点在于个人版完全免费且没有代码生成额度的限制,非常适合预算紧张的云原生开发学习者。

核心功能一览1. 实时代码建议

  • 为您量身打造的即时代码提示:这可是经过数十亿行亚马逊和公开代码训练出来的哦。
  • 从单行建议到完整函数:通常可以生成多达 10-15 行的代码。
  • 生成的代码风格与您一致:完全符合您的编程习惯和命名规则。

2. 云服务优化推荐

  • 为 AWS API 提供优化的代码建议:涵盖了亚马逊 EC2、AWS Lambda 和 Amazon S3 等服务。
  • 自动分析您的代码和注释:建议使用相关的云服务和公共库。
  • 推荐符合 AWS 最佳实践的代码段:帮助提升云开发的效率。

3. 安全漏洞扫描功能

  • 针对 Java、JavaScript 和 Python 项目进行扫描:能够发现那些不容易察觉的漏洞。
  • 识别 OWASP 排名前十的漏洞:包括那些不符合加密库最佳实践的风险。
  • 高精度识别问题代码:并且会提供修复的明智建议。

4. 开源引用追踪

  • 内置的引用追踪功能:可以检测代码建议是否与开源训练数据相似。
  • 提供开源项目的存储库 URL、文件引用和许可证信息:方便您进行查看和决策。
  • 可以选择排除与开源代码相似的建议:确保代码的合规性。

支持的编程语言和 IDE

  • 支持多达 15 种编程语言:包括 Python、Java、JavaScript、TypeScript、C#、Go、Rust、PHP、Ruby、Kotlin、C、C++、Shell 脚本、SQL 和 Scala。
  • 兼容多个 IDE:如 JetBrains IDE、VS Code、AWS Cloud9、AWS Lambda 控制台、JupyterLab 和 Amazon SageMaker Studio。

四、Cursor – 专业代码重构编辑器

核心定位: 非中国开发商,专注于代码重构和全局分析。

Cursor 是一款专注于代码重构和全局分析的 AI 编程工具,特别适合那些需要进行复杂代码重构和跨文件分析的开发者。

核心功能一览1. 全工程级理解

  • 自动索引项目代码进行全局分析:支持跨文件的重构和架构优化。
  • 智能代码补全功能:利用全工程上下文感知技术,精准预测开发者的意图。
  • 提供多行代码建议:基于上下文的智能补全。

2. 自然语言编程

  • 通过日常对话生成完整功能模块:实现需求到代码的无缝转化。
  • 支持多种语言的交互:降低编程的门槛。
  • 快速将自然语言需求转化为代码:提升开发效率。

3. VS Code 无缝迁移

  • 完美兼容插件生态和快捷键设置:支持一键导入个性化配置。
  • 基于 VS Code 深度优化:无需重新学习新的编辑器。
  • 保留开发者熟悉的操作习惯:降低学习成本。

4. 多模型协作系统

  • 集成 GPT-4 与 Claude 3.5 双引擎:智能切换最优模型以应对不同场景。
  • 根据任务类型自动选择合适的模型:提升代码生成的质量。
  • 灵活的模型配置:以满足不同开发需求。

5. 隐私保护模式

  • 企业级的数据安全保障:确保敏感代码不被用于模型训练。
  • 严格的数据保护措施:维护用户代码的隐私。
  • 适合企业级使用:符合严格的安全需求。

五、Tabnine – 隐私优先企业级助手

核心定位: 以色列开发商,专注隐私保护和团队协作。

Tabnine 是一款来自以色列的 AI 编程工具,特别关注代码隐私保护和企业级团队协作,适合对数据安全有严格要求的企业用户。

核心功能一览1. 高度个性化的 AI

  • 基于您的代码和模式提供上下文感知建议:使得建议更加贴合实际。
  • 支持您常用的流行语言、库和 IDE:确保使用的便利性。
  • 能够创建定制模型,基于您的代码库进行训练:满足个性化需求。

2. 完全代码隐私

  • 保证代码隐私,零数据保留:确保您的代码安全。
  • Tabnine 的专有模型绝不会使用您的代码进行训练:保护您的信息不被泄露。
  • 未经您的明确许可,您的代码不会被存储或分享:让您使用的更加安心。

3. 灵活的部署方式

  • 以您喜欢的方式部署 Tabnine:可以选择本地、VPC 或安全的 SaaS。
  • 支持本地安装:您的代码不会上传到云端,合规性很强。
  • 适合大企业使用:能够应对各种安全需求。

4. AI 代码审核

  • 通过 AI 审核提升代码质量和安全性:让代码更稳健。
  • 学习并帮助遵守团队的最佳实践:确保一致性和高效性。
  • 在拉取请求和 IDE 中按照团队的标准进行代码审核:让审核过程更顺畅。

5. 多种模型支持

  • 可以选择您喜欢的 LLM:自由选择。
  • 支持最新的 LLM,包括 claude 3.5 sonnet、gpt-4o、command r+ 和 codestral:紧跟技术潮流。
  • 还可以将 Tabnine 连接到您自己的私有模型:灵活性十足。

支持的 IDE 和编程语言

  • 兼容 40 多种 IDE:如 VS Code、IntelliJ IDEA、PyCharm 等主流开发环境。
  • 支持超过 80 种编程语言和框架:例如 JavaScript、TypeScript、Python、Java、C/C++、Go 等等。

六、Codeium – 免费的全功能代码补全工具

核心特点: 非中国开发商,完全免费且没有限制。

Codeium 是一款不花钱的 AI 编程助手,能提供无限制的代码补全功能,非常适合预算有限的个人开发者和学生。

核心功能介绍
1. 实时代码补全

  • AI 实时代码补全:根据上下文猜测您想写的内容。
  • 支持多行补全:不仅仅是补个括号或分号。
  • 能跟随您的思路补充完整的逻辑:显著提升开发效率。

2. 多语言支持

  • 支持多种编程语言:如 Java、Python、JavaScript、Go、Rust 等。
  • 对初学者友好:帮助他们学习编程语法和最佳实践。
  • 适用于各种开发场景:从简单脚本到复杂项目都能胜任。

3. 代码重构建议

  • 优化代码结构的建议:帮助您提升代码质量。
  • 变量名和方法名的优化建议:让这些名称更符合编码规范。
  • 简化逻辑的提示:告诉您哪些逻辑可以简化。

4. 自动生成注释

  • 根据代码逻辑自动生成注释:让代码更易于理解。
  • 支持 Javadoc 注释:包括参数说明、返回值和异常情况。
  • 帮助您撰写文档:提升代码的可读性。

免费政策

  • 完全免费且没有限制:每月的补全次数没有上限。
  • 对个人开发者来说基本够用:满足日常开发需求。
  • 安装简单:直接在插件市场搜索安装,登录邮箱就能使用。

七、总结与选择建议
不同场景下的最佳选择
1. 中文开发者的首选

推荐:Trae AI IDE

  • 中文环境适配精准,自动化能力强。
  • 迁移成本几乎为零,个人版功能完全免费。
  • 企业级部署灵活,多模型支持满足不同需求。

2. 全球团队协作

推荐:GitHub Copilot

  • 生态成熟,支持多种语言。
  • 智能协作能力强,适合全球团队。
  • 与 GitHub 深度集成。

3. 云原生开发

推荐:Amazon CodeWhisperer

  • 零成本入门,云服务配置效率提升 60%。
  • 安全合规性高,漏洞扫描准确率极佳
  • 与 AWS 生态无缝对接。

4. 代码重构专家

推荐:Cursor

  • 跨文件全局分析精确,多模型切换灵活。
  • 重构效率极高,适合复杂项目。
  • 与 VS Code 无缝迁移。

5. 隐私优先的企业

推荐:Tabnine

  • 支持本地部署,确保代码不上传云端,合规性强。

6. 预算有限的朋友

推荐:Codeium

  • 完全免费且没有限制,响应速度极快
  • 兼容多种IDE,功能非常齐全
  • 非常适合学习和个人项目使用

工具综合对比

工具名称

核心优势

定价政策

适用人群

Trae AI IDE

支持中文,整个流程自动化

个人版免费,企业版收费

中文开发者和团队

GitHub Copilot

全球化生态,支持多种语言

免费版有一定限制,Pro版每月10美元

全球团队和开源开发者

Amazon CodeWhisperer

云原生,具备安全扫描功能

个人版免费,企业版收费

AWS开发者和云原生项目开发者

Cursor

代码重构和全局分析能力强

基础版每月20美元

专家级开发者和复杂项目团队

Tabnine

注重隐私保护,支持团队协作

免费版有一定限制,企业版需付费

企业用户和对隐私敏感的团队

Codeium

全部功能免费,覆盖面广

完全免费且没有限制

个人开发者和学生用户

在挑选AI编程工具时,最好结合自己的实际需求、技术栈、团队大小和预算来考虑。选择合适的工具,AI编程助手将会是提升开发效率和代码质量的重要伙伴哦。

来源:今日头条
原文标题:2026年AI 编程软件推荐:从入门到精通的完整解决方案 – 今日头条
声明:
文章来自网络收集后经过ai改写发布,如不小心侵犯了您的权益,请联系本站删除,给您带来困扰,深表歉意!

发表评论